Identify the chemical formula of the substance in question, which is I2, indicating it is composed of iodine atoms.
Understand that I2 is a diatomic molecule, meaning it consists of two iodine atoms bonded together.
Recognize that iodine is a non-metal, and when two non-metal atoms bond, they typically form covalent bonds by sharing electrons.
Consider the nature of the solid state of I2, which involves molecules held together by weak intermolecular forces, not a network of covalent bonds or metallic bonds.
Conclude that the most common type of chemical bonding within I2 solid is covalent bonding between the iodine atoms in each I2 molecule.
